About Miller
Miller is a compact South Dakota city in terms of public-school footprint, with 5 schools and 483 students total.
On the school-mix side, the city spans 3 elementary, 1 middle, and 1 high.
Per-campus enrollment runs near 97, meaningfully below the state mean of about 208.
Looking at the last 7 years. Across the same 7-year window, public-school enrollment rose 4%: 463 students in SY 2017-18 versus 483 in SY 2024-25. Demographically, the Hispanic share of enrollment grew from 1% to 5%.
